Social Distancing Posters

As the curve of the new coronavirus (a.k.a. Covid-19) flattens here in China, people start to resume their pre-epidemic life.

The restaurants and shopping malls are re-opening. Subways and buses are packed by a growing number of daily commuters. Business meetings are held as frequently as they used to be. Gyms and training centers are getting warmed up again.

While the world is entering a full-scale battle with the pandemic, people in China show signals of lowering their guard, gathering after work and during weekends.

We should not.

The following posters were created to remind people of the potential risk of not continuing with social distancing, and of hastily heading back to normalcy. 


The visuals on the series are inspired by movies, with elements taken from famous film posters as well as news photos.



On this one, the medical staff was taken from a news photo in China, while the panic woman in the foreground was from the movie Shining.





The man running with a suitcase was taken from the Ben Stiller version of the movie The Secret Life of Walter Mitty.





The last one of the series has a hospital bed in the center. In the background at the bottom, the man crying and surrounded by medical staff was from the Korean movie, Flu.






We are in this together. I hope things will get better around the world.
